Bleed is a damage over time debuff that deals physical damage. Most bleeds cannot be dispeled, cleansed, cured, or otherwise removed until the debuff expires. In addition, bleed effects cannot be resisted and ignore armor. Warriors, rogues, druids and Marksmannhunter all have access to bleed debuffs. There are melee weapons that give a chance to apply bleed effect on targets.

Damage increase
There are three talents which increase bleed damage taken by the target, namely the Druid's [Mangle], Warrior's [Trauma] and the Hyena [Tendon Rip]. The effects of these talents do not stack.
Removal
Bleeding effects can only be removed through a few means.
- The dwarven racial ability [Stoneform] removes bleeding effects.
- The quest reward trinket [Luffa] stops bleed effects, but will not remove effects added by enemies over level 60.
- Though not directly labeled as such, the paladin abilities [Divine Shield] and [Blessing of Protection] and the mage ability [Ice Block] remove bleed effects (as well as all debuffs in general in the cases of Divine Shield and Ice Block).
